Mobile Gaming: A Shift Toward Ubiquity and Convenience
The proliferation of smartphones has revolutionized how players engage with casino games. According to recent industry reports, mobile gambling accounts for approximately 70% of total online gambling revenue in the United Kingdom alone, underscoring the dominance of smartphones as the preferred gambling medium.
Optimization of user interfaces, seamless gameplay, and instant accessibility have become essential for operators aiming to retain competitive advantage. The industry has responded through native applications, progressive web apps, and cross-platform solutions, each designed to enhance user experience and engagement.
Technological Innovations Powering the Mobile Gambling Experience
Key technological trends include:
-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R): Elevate immersive gameplay, particularly in live dealer and interactive experiences.
- Cryptocurrencies and Blockchain: Offer transparency, security, and decentralization, appealing to tech-savvy players.
- Artificial Intelligence (AI): Personalizes marketing strategies and game recommendations, improving retention.
Regulatory Landscape & Responsible Gaming
With increased mobile gambling activity, regulators are intensifying oversight to combat gambling harm. Industry leaders emphasize responsible gaming tools such as self-exclusion, deposit limits, and real-time monitoring, ensuring players’ safety while maintaining industry integrity.
